Public Housing Agencies Serving Round Rock, Texas

Public Housing Agencies operate federally assisted affordable housing programs at local levels on behalf of HUD. Notably, housing agencies are responsible for managing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her, Public Housing, and Project-Based Voucher waiting lists within their jurisdiction.

Housing Authority Programs
Round Rock Housing Authority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her (HCV); Public Housing
Housing Authority of Travis County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her (HCV); Public Housing; Moving to Work

Housing Choice Vouchers in Round Rock, Texas

On average, Section 8 Housing Choice vouchers pay Round Rock landlords $1,100 per month towards rent. The average voucher holder contributes $500 towards rent in Round Rock.

The maximum amount a voucher would pay on behalf of a low-income tenant in Round Rock, Texas for a two-bedroom apartment is between $1,732 and $2,116.

2024 Round Rock, Texas Fair Market Rents and Housing Choice Voucher Payment Standards

Fair Market Rents can be used to better understand the average housing costs of an area. Fair Market Rents are used by HUD to establish payment and rent standards for federal rental assistance programs like the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her Program.

Studio One BR Two BR Three BR Four BR
Round Rock, Texas Fair Market Rent $1,519 $1,635 $1,924 $2,470 $2,840
Round Rock, Texas Payment Standard Range $1,367 to $1,671 $1,472 to $1,799 $1,732 to $2,116 $2,223 to $2,717 $2,556 to $3,124

Population and Household Demographics

Round Rock is a city in Travis County, Texas with a population of 109,690. There are 35,580 households in the city with an average household size of 3.07 persons. 38.99% of households in Round Rock are renters.

Income and Rent Overburden in Round Rock

The median gross income for households in Round Rock is $72,412 a year, or $6,034 a month. The median rent for the city is $1,040 a month.

Households who pay more than thirty percent of their gross income are considered to be Rent Overburdened. In Round Rock, a household making less than $3,467 a month would be considered overburdened when renting an apartment at or above the median rent. 44.33% of households who rent are overburdened in Round Rock.

Area Median Income In Round Rock

Affordable housing program eligibility is always determined by one's income. Each household's income is compared to the incomes of all other households in the area. This is accomplished through a statistic established by the government called the Area Median Income, most often referred to as AMI. The AMI is calculated and published each year by HUD.

HUD often uses an area larger than a city to determine the AMI because HUD anticipates those searching for housing will look beyond individual cities during their housing search. For Round Rock, the AMI is calculated from all households within Travis County.

In Round Rock, HUD calculates the Area Median Income for a family of four as $122,300

Most affordable housing programs determine eligibility based on the percent of AMI a given household's income is. Among the programs that determine eligibility based on the AMI are Section 8, HOME, LIHTC, Section 515, 202 and 811.

Rental Assistance in Round Rock

Rental assistance is a type of housing subsidy that pays for a portion of a renter’s monthly housing costs, including rent and tenant paid utilities. This housing assistance can come in the form of Section 8 Housing Choice Vouchers, project-based Section 8 contracts, public housing, USDA Rental Assistance (in Section 515 properties) as well as HUD Section 202 and 811 properties for elderly and disabled households.

Income Qualifications for HUD Rental Assistance in Round Rock

1 Person 2 Person 3 Person 4 Person 5 Person 6 Person 7 Person 8 Person
30% AMI Income Limits
Renters earning up to 30% of the Round Rock AMI may qualify for rental assistance programs that target Extremely Low Income households.
$24,550 $28,050 $31,550 $35,050 $37,900 $40,700 $45,420 $50,560
50% AMI Income Limits
Renters earning up to 50% of the Round Rock AMI may qualify for rental assistance programs that target Very Low Income households.
$40,900 $46,750 $52,600 $58,400 $63,100 $67,750 $72,450 $77,100
80% AMI Income Limits
Renters earning up to 80% of the Round Rock AMI may qualify for rental assistance programs that target Low Income households.
$65,450 $74,800 $84,150 $93,450 $100,950 $108,450 $115,900 $123,400
